This happens on my system as well. It seems as though it happens when I try to switch from wired to wireless or vice versa. If I don't try and switch, however, the dialog box works fine.
There's no application not responding, but it doesn't repaint the contents of the box, and it takes about 30 seconds to 1 minute to get the contents back so that I can uncheck my interfaces and then re-check them so that I can get my internet back. Also because I have roaming mode enabled, I can't simply do a sudo ifdown/ifup bc the interfaces are unknown. This did not happen in feisty, and I did a fresh install rather than an upgrade when I installed Gutsy. If you need me to do any other testing let me know and I'll do is asap for you.
